Frankfurt, Germany, known for its impressive skyline and rich cultural heritage, is also a city steeped in sports tradition. From football to basketball, a variety of sports thrive in this vibrant city. However, behind the scenes, the world of sports in Frankfurt is intricately linked to the realm of Business planning. At the heart of this connection is the business of professional sports teams in Frankfurt. These organizations operate as complex entities that require meticulous planning to ensure their financial sustainability and competitive edge in their respective leagues. Business planning for sports teams in Frankfurt involves a range of activities, including budgeting, marketing, sponsorship acquisition, and strategic partnerships. One of the key components of business planning for sports teams in Frankfurt is revenue generation. Ticket sales, merchandise, broadcasting rights, and sponsorships are all crucial sources of income that contribute to the financial health of these organizations. By strategically planning and maximizing revenue streams, sports teams in Frankfurt can invest in player development, stadium upgrades, and community engagement initiatives. In addition to revenue generation, business planning in the sports industry in Frankfurt also involves risk management. Fluctuations in player performance, injuries, and changing market dynamics can impact the financial stability of sports teams. By conducting thorough risk assessments and developing contingency plans, sports organizations in Frankfurt can mitigate potential challenges and safeguard their long-term success. Moreover, business planning in the sports industry in Frankfurt extends beyond individual teams to encompass sports facilities, events, and infrastructure development. The city of Frankfurt invests in state-of-the-art sports venues and amenities to attract international sporting events and enhance the overall sports experience for both athletes and fans. This strategic planning not only promotes economic growth but also positions Frankfurt as a hub for sports tourism and entertainment. In conclusion, the relationship between sports and business planning in Frankfurt, Germany, is a dynamic and multifaceted one. As sports teams, organizations, and the city itself continue to evolve, the importance of strategic business planning remains paramount. By effectively managing finances, mitigating risks, and investing in growth opportunities, the sports industry in Frankfurt can thrive and contribute to the cultural and economic vitality of the city.
